Every year more than 40 000 people die in Médecins Sans Frontières (MSF) healthcare facilities. The nature or stage of their disease means that most of those deaths are inevitable. They are people who are too sick or severely wounded to survive; people who arrived too late or were born too soon for any curative intervention to be effective. Most are children, which is unsurprising as they make up the largest proportion of our global patient cohort.
